FFIV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

497 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in F5 (FFIV)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$7.28B — down 8% from $7.91B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 56 funds closed out of FFIV and 28 opened new positions — a net loss of 28 holders — while 207 trimmed existing stakes and 179 added.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$126M. The largest seller was Harding Loevner, cutting an estimated $223M.
